As a parent of a special needs child, life can be hectic, and finding time for myself and my career goals was challenging. This programme has been a game-changer for me, providing structure and clear steps toward achieving my goals beyond motherhood. I needed confidence and a boost in my job search, and my mentor provided exactly that.   Through our conversations, my mentor helped me build a network I didn’t have before and encouraged me to apply for jobs with renewed confidence. I no longer fear talking to people, and I now feel prepared for interviews—something I had always struggled with. Together, we revamped my CV and practiced interview questions, which were huge hurdles for me. I’ve learned that gaps in my CV are okay, and I now know how to present them positively to employers.   Thanks to this support, I’ve had multiple interviews, and for the first time, I reached the third stage of an interview process, which was a major achievement for me. My mentor has been so kind, knowledgeable, and encouraging, and I now feel in a great place for my future, more independent and confident than ever."

Aparna, Bridging the Gap participant
